CC -!- FUNCTION: Histone methyltransferase that trimethylates histone H3 'Lys- CC 36' forming H3K36me3. Involved in transcription elongation as well as CC in transcription repression. {ECO:0000256|ARBA:ARBA00003901}. CC -!- CATALYTIC ACTIVITY: CC Reaction=L-lysyl(36)-[histone H3] + 3 S-adenosyl-L-methionine = 3 H(+) CC + N(6),N(6),N(6)-trimethyl-L-lysyl(36)-[histone H3] + 3 S-adenosyl-L- CC homocysteine; Xref=Rhea:RHEA:60324, Rhea:RHEA-COMP:9785, Rhea:RHEA- CC COMP:15536, ChEBI:CHEBI:15378, ChEBI:CHEBI:29969, ChEBI:CHEBI:57856, CC ChEBI:CHEBI:59789, ChEBI:CHEBI:61961; EC=2.1.1.359; CC Evidence={ECO:0000256|ARBA:ARBA00000317}; CC -!- SUBCELLULAR LOCATION: Chromosome {ECO:0000256|ARBA:ARBA00004286}. CC Nucleus {ECO:0000256|ARBA:ARBA00004123}.
